I see a new wallet is available, version 1.2.0, is it mandatory to upgrade to this wallet or can I still safely use version 1.1.1. I'm not running a smartnode. (is it best to use the electrum wallet now and not the smartcash wallet)
You should update your wallet to 1.2.0 before July 6th. I think 1.1.0 will be disconnected from the network after 6th. comment from dev - 1.2 is a mandatory update. Everyone should update their node client wallet by July 6th. If you're using the web wallet, SmartElectrum or a 3rd party wallet, then you don't need to update.
